Vangi Bath

Similarly, you can customize the heat levels to suit your family’s preferences. cast 1. 2 cups of cooked Basmati or Sona Masuri rice. 2. 250 grams of small green or purple brinjals. 3. 3 tablespoons of Vangi Bath powder. 4. 1 teaspoon of mustard seeds. 5. 1 sprig of curry leaves. 6. 2 tablespoons of oil or ghee. 7. 1 tablespoon of tamarind paste. 8. Salt to taste. 9. Handful of roasted peanuts. Steps ### Steps to Master the vANGI BATH Recipe Firstly, you must wash and slice the brinjals into long thin pieces. Secondly, heat the oil in a large pan and add the mustard seeds. Furthermore, add the curry leaves and peanuts once the seeds begin to pop. Consequently, the oil will absorb all the nutty flavors. Thirdly, add the sliced brinjals to the pan and sauté them until they turn soft. Additionally, mix in the tamarind paste and the aromatic spice powder. Therefore, the vegetables will soak up the spices and become very flavorful. Fourthly, add the cooked rice and salt to the pan. However, you must mix gently to avoid breaking the rice grains. Lastly, garnish with fresh coriander and serve hot with a side of cooling raita.about This dish is more than just a rice recipe; it is a nutritional powerhouse. Furthermore, brinjals provide essential fiber and antioxidants for a healthy body. Additionally, the use of lentils in the spice powder adds a good amount of protein to your meal. Therefore, you are serving a balanced diet in one single bowl. Moreover, the spices used, like turmeric and cumin, aid in digestion. Consequently, you feel light and energized after your meal. themes ### Pro Tips for the vANGI BATH Recipe You should always use fresh, tender brinjals to ensure the best texture. Furthermore, do not overcook the rice, as it should remain fluffy and separate. Additionally, you can add a pinch of jaggery to balance the tanginess of the tamarind. Consequently, the dish will have a more complex flavor profile. Therefore, always taste your mixture before adding the rice. Moreover, roasting your own spices at home will significantly enhance the final aroma. Set Dosa

Additionally, these dosas are perfect for children who enjoy a soft and mild meal. story/description The set Dosa Recipe originates from the state of Karnataka, where it is a popular staple in local tiffin centers. Usually, people serve these in a set of three or four, which is how the dish earned its unique name. Unlike the thin masala dosa, this version is thick and full of tiny pores. Consequently, it acts like a sponge, soaking up the flavors of coconut chutney or vegetable sagu. Furthermore, the inclusion of flattened rice or ‘poha’ in the batter is the secret to its signature fluffiness. Because of this, the dosas remain soft even after they cool down. Therefore, they are an excellent choice for packing in lunch boxes or taking on long trips. cast/ingredients To make this recipe, you will need 2 cups of raw rice and 1/2 cup of urad dal. Additionally, gather 1 cup of thick poha (flattened rice) and 1/4 teaspoon of fenugreek seeds. You also need salt to taste and oil or ghee for cooking the dosas on the griddle. songs/steps First, you must wash the rice, urad dal, and fenugreek seeds thoroughly under running water. Subsequently, soak these ingredients in a large bowl of water for at least five hours. Meanwhile, soak the poha separately for about thirty minutes before you start grinding. Then, drain the water and grind everything together into a very smooth, thick batter. Furthermore, add a little water as needed, but keep the consistency thick. Once finished, transfer the batter to a container and add salt. Now, you must allow the batter to ferment in a warm place for eight to ten hours. After the batter rises, heat a non-stick pan or griddle over medium heat. Pour a ladle of batter into the center, but do not spread it like a regular dosa. Consequently, the dosa should remain thick and small. Cover the pan with a lid and cook on one side only. Finally, remove the dosa once the top is cooked by steam and the bottom is golden brown. about Understanding the set Dosa Recipe requires knowing the importance of fermentation. This process creates the characteristic air bubbles that make the dosa light. Moreover, the natural fermentation process makes this meal very easy to digest. Traditionally, people enjoy this dish with a side of spicy potato sagu or a tangy tomato chutney. However, you can pair it with any curry of your choice.themes/tips For a successful Step-by-Step set Dosa Recipe Guide, always ensure your batter is well-fermented. If the weather is cold, place the batter inside a pre-heated oven that is turned off. Additionally, avoid over-mixing the batter after fermentation so you do not deflate the air bubbles. However, if the batter is too thick, you can add a tablespoon of water gently. Likewise, using a cast iron pan will give the dosas a better texture and more even browning. కావలసిన పదార్ధాలు
  • బియ్యం Rice (cooked and cooled) 1 cup
  • వంకాయలు Brinjal (thinly sliced) 250 grams
  • నూనె Cooking Oil 2 tablespoons
  • ఆవాలు Mustard Seeds 1/2 teaspoon
  • మినపప్పు Urad Dal 1/2 teaspoon
  • శనగపప్పు Chana Dal 1/2 teaspoon
  • పసుపు Turmeric Powder 1/4 teaspoon
  • వంగీ బాత్ పొడి Vangi Bath Powder 2 tablespoons
  • చింతపండు గుజ్జు Tamarind Pulp 1 tablespoon
  • పల్లీలు Peanuts 1 tablespoon
  • కరివేపాకు Curry Leaves 1 sprig
  • ఉప్పు Salt (as per taste) 1/2 teaspoon
  • కొత్తిమీర Coriander Leaves (chopped) 1 tablespoon
తయారి విధానం
  1. ముందుగా అన్నం వండుకుని ఒక వెడల్పాటి ప్లేట్ లో వేసి చల్లార్చుకోవాలి. అన్నం పొడిపొడిగా ఉండేలా చూసుకోవాలి.
    Begin by cooking the rice and spreading it on a wide plate to cool. Ensure the grains are separate and not mushy.
  2. ఒక పాన్ లో నూనె వేడి చేసి ఆవాలు, మినపప్పు, శనగపప్పు మరియు పల్లీలు వేసి దోరగా వేయించాలి.
    Heat oil in a large pan or kadai. Add mustard seeds, urad dal, chana dal, and peanuts, frying until they turn golden brown.
  3. అందులోనే కరివేపాకు మరియు సన్నగా పొడవుగా కోసిన వంకాయ ముక్కలను వేయాలి.
    Add the curry leaves and the thinly sliced brinjal pieces to the pan.
  4. వంకాయ ముక్కలు మెత్తబడే వరకు మూత పెట్టి మగ్గనివ్వాలి.
    Cover and sauté on a medium flame until the brinjals become soft and tender.
  5. ముక్కలు మగ్గిన తర్వాత అందులో పసుపు, ఉప్పు మరియు వంగీ బాత్ పొడి వేసి బాగా కలపాలి.
    Add turmeric powder, salt, and the signature Vangi Bath powder. Mix well to coat the brinjals uniformly.
  6. ఇప్పుడు చింతపండు గుజ్జును కూడా వేసి నూనె పైకి తేలే వరకు సుమారు రెండు నిమిషాలు ఉడికించాలి.
    Pour in the tamarind pulp and cook for about two minutes until the moisture reduces and oil starts to separate from the masala.
  7. చివరగా ముందుగా వండి పెట్టుకున్న అన్నాన్ని వేసి మసాలా అంతా అన్నానికి పట్టేలా జాగ్రత్తగా కలపాలి.
    Gently fold in the cooled rice, ensuring every grain is coated with the spicy brinjal mixture without breaking the rice grains.
  8. కొత్తిమీర చల్లుకుని వేడివేడిగా వడ్డించాలి.
    Garnish with freshly chopped coriander leaves and serve hot.
